Ford Sends the Focus RS off With a Bang
Limited to just 1,500 models in North America.


2018 marks the last model year for the Focus RS and Ford is sending it off with a bang, unveiling the new limited edition take on the fan-favorite. Taking cues from enthusiasts, Ford has employed a number of upgrades as standard on the new vehicle. Joining the usual 2.3-liter turbocharged four-cylinder engine — capable of 350 hp and 350 lb-ft of torque — are the likes of a mechanical Quaife limited slip differential for the front axle and equipment from the current RS2 package, including voice-controlled navigation, Recaro seats, seat warmers, and a heated steering wheel. Glossy black finishes have also been added to the roof, mirror caps, and rear spoiler while heated side mirrors and carbon fiber accents are joined by 19-inch premium painted forged alloy wheels — complete with blue “RS”-branded center caps. Ford has even thrown a new color into the mix, adding a “Race Red” option along with the vehicle’s signature “Nitrous Blue.”
The 2018 Focus RS will be limited to just 1,500 production models in North America — 1,000 for the United States and 500 for Canada — and will be available to order later this summer with deliveries slated for the latter part of 2017.
